Job Goal

Provide short-term or long-term support to schools and students. Substitute positions include Substitute Teacher, Substitute Educational Assistant, Substitute Secretary, Substitute Food Service Worker, or Substitute Custodian, varying by school need.

Education, Experience, and Licensure Requirements
  • High School diploma or equivalent.
  • (Instructional Services) Substitute license (Pre-K - 12) required to authorize a trained individual to provide temporary instructional services when an assigned licensed teacher is absent from class. Learn more at NMPED Substitute License information.

Essential Functions
  • Direct the classroom, accomplishing curriculum objectives and goals outlined in the lesson plans.
  • Comply with all procedures, guidelines, and policies of the school at all times.
  • Maintain a professional attitude in all manner of conduct with students, faculty, and parents, including a commitment to confidentiality.
  • Ensure a sustainable relationship with parents, pupils, school personnel, and members of the public by communicating in a confidential, polite and refined manner.
  • Report to the principal or school secretary upon arrival at the school.
  • Maintain, as fully as possible, the established routines and procedures of the school and classroom to which assigned.
  • Consult, as appropriate, with the principal or department or grade level head before initiating any teaching or other procedures not specified in the lesson plans.
  • Use appropriate judgment to act in the best interests of students at all times.
  • Comply with all District Customer Service policies and procedures.
  • Perform other duties as assigned by the appropriate supervisor or administrator.
  • Work with students to help reinforce learning objectives.
  • Maintain a classroom environment which promotes active learning.
  • Serve as a responsible role model in appearance and conduct.
  • Adhere to all health, safety, and sanitation policies of the School District and notify the proper authorities when repairs or replacements are required to maintain established standards.
  • Demonstrate cooperation and flexibility in performing other related duties as assigned by school administration.
